Introduction to running R, Python, Julia, and Matlab in HPC, 22 - 25 October 2024

Learn how to run R, Python, Julia, and Matlab at Swedish HPC centres. We will show you how to find and load the needed modules, how to write a batch script, as well as how to install and use your own packages, and more.
The course will consist of lectures interspersed with hands-on sessions where you get to try out what you have just learned.

We will mainly use UPPMAX for the examples for the course, but there is little difference in how you use the various HPC centres in Sweden and you should have no problems applying the knowledge to the other systems.

This course will consist of four half-days (9:00-15:00), one for each language. It is a cooperation between HPC2N, LUNARC, and UPPMAX.

NOTE: the course will NOT cover the topic of improving your programming skills in R, Python, Julia, or Matlab. Likewise, we will not cover advanced techniques for code optimization.

Remote/online participation: The course will be completely online and we will use Zoom. More information about connecting and such will be sent to the participants close to the course.

Prerequisites: some familiarity with the LINUX command line (recordings from HPC2N's Linux intro here and UPPMAX Intro course), basic R, Python, Julia, or Matlab, depending on which language(s) you are interested in. See below for links to useful material if you need a refresher before the course.
